Morning Commute Overview

Expect a brisk and potentially foggy start for your Tuesday morning commute on January 27, 2026. With temperatures dipping near freezing overnight, commuters are advised to allow extra time for defrosting vehicles and navigating local roads where visibility may be reduced. While major arteries are largely flowing, several strategic closures and seasonal public transit adjustments are in effect today that could impact your routine.

Major Highway Alerts and Roadworks

  • Interstate 4 (I-4) & Central Florida Parkway: Bridge work continues at the Central Florida Parkway overpass. While full lane closures under I-4 are restricted to the early morning hours (1:00 a.m. to 5:00 a.m.), morning travelers should note that the eastbound I-4 exit ramp to Central Florida Parkway (Exit 71) remains limited to right turns only during active work periods.
  • S.R. 434 and S.R. 436: Overnight lane closures and detours in the Altamonte Springs and Casselberry areas are scheduled to continue through today, January 27. Commuters should watch for lingering equipment and potential lane shifts as crews conclude their shifts before the peak morning rush.
  • I-4 Express Lanes: Construction activity is ramping up near ChampionsGate and U.S. 27. While no full closures are reported for this morning, increased truck traffic is expected near the shoulder as part of the broader infrastructure overhaul.

Public Transport and SunRail Updates

  • LYNX Service Adjustments: Commuters are reminded that the significant system-wide changes implemented on January 11 are now the standard. Discontinued routes include Links 34, 45, 103, and 434. If you haven't checked your route lately, Links 1, 23, and 102 have seen major alignment changes to better serve SunRail connections.
  • Free Cold Weather Transport: In response to the freezing temperatures, LYNX is offering free transportation today to individuals traveling to official warming centers. Passengers simply need to inform the driver they are heading to a designated shelter.
  • SunRail Status: Following a significant vehicle collision at the intersection of Holden Avenue and South Orange Avenue late yesterday, SunRail service has resumed. However, passengers in the Edgewood area should remain cautious and check for minor residual delays as safety protocols remain heightened near the incident site.

Local Road Closures

Avoid these specific city street closures to keep your local drive smooth:

  • Summerlin Avenue: Closed between Livingston Street and Ridgewood Street for construction.
  • Fern Creek Avenue: The intersection at Oregon Street in Colonialtown remains closed for forcemain projects.
  • Fox Street: Closed between McCullough Avenue and Bennett Road through February.
  • Church Street: Long-term closures persist between Tampa Avenue and Rio Grande Avenue due to the Camping World Stadium renovation.
